Do you enjoy helping people and solving problems? Are you confident talking to a wide range of users and making their day a little easier? If the answer is yes, we'd love to hear from you!

We're looking for a 1st Line Service Desk Engineer to join our busy IT Service Desk team. Whether you're at the start of your career or already have experience in IT support, this role offers the chance to develop further in a supportive and customer\-focused environment.

This is a full\-time, office\-based role, working on a rota between the hours of 8am and 5pm, based at our head office in Birmingham City Centre.

In this role, your priority will be delivering a friendly, efficient, and customer\-focused service to colleagues across the organisation. You'll be the first point of contact when someone needs help – whether that's with their laptop, telephony, applications, or other business systems. Using your problem\-solving skills, you'll log, update, and resolve incidents and service requests, ensuring every customer receives an excellent experience while meeting or exceeding service targets.

We'll support you to expand your technical knowledge if you're still learning, but if you already have experience in IT Support, you'll have the opportunity to apply your skills straight away and build on them in a diverse and fast\-paced environment.

Our ideal candidate? We're looking for someone with a passion for great customer service, who is also keen to grow their technology career. You might already be working in IT support and looking for a new challenge, or you may be earlier in your journey with the enthusiasm and drive to learn quickly. Either way, you'll bring:
  • Evidence of working in a dedicated IT support or technical helpdesk role.

  • Proven experience diagnosing and resolving technical issues with laptops, telephony, and business applications / systems.

  • Direct experience using ticketing software to log, update, and manage tickets within agreed service levels.

  • Evidence of IT\-specific customer care, detailing how they manage user expectations, handle difficult users, and maintain communication throughout the ticket lifecycle.
